python删除文件夹中的jpg(python删除整个文件夹)-捕鱼10元起上10元下

使用python删除文件夹中的jpg文件

python是一种强大的编程语言,它提供了各种库和模块,能够简化各种常见的编程任务。在本文中,我们将介绍如何使用python删除文件夹中的jpg文件。

使用os模块列出文件夹中的所有文件

在python中,我们可以使用os模块来处理文件和文件夹。首先,我们需要使用os模块中的listdir()函数列出文件夹中的所有文件。以下是一个示例代码:

```python
import os

def delete_jpg_files(folder):
files = os.listdir(folder)
for file in files:
if file.endswith(".jpg"):
file_path = os.path.join(folder, file)
os.remove(file_path)
```

在上面的代码中,我们首先调用listdir()函数使用folder路径作为参数,它将返回包含文件夹中所有文件的列表。然后,我们使用一个for循环迭代文件列表。如果文件以“.jpg”结尾,我们使用os模块中的remove()函数删除文件。

测试删除文件夹中的jpg文件

为了测试我们的代码是否起作用,我们可以创建一个包含一些jpg文件的文件夹,并调用我们的delete_jpg_files()函数。以下是一个示例代码:

```python
folder_path = "path/to/folder"
delete_jpg_files(folder_path)
```

在上面的代码中,我们将“path/to/folder”替换为实际的文件夹路径。当我们运行该代码时,它将删除文件夹中所有以“.jpg”结尾的文件。

总结:

通过使用python的os模块和一些简单的代码,我们可以轻松地删除文件夹中的jpg文件。删除文件前,请确保你真的想要删除它们,因为删除后将无法恢复。使用此方法时,建议先创建一个备份副本,以防万一。

原创文章,作者:admin,如若转载,请注明出处:https://www.qince.net/py/pyayza8b.html

(0)
上一篇 2023年8月3日 上午10:34
下一篇 2023年8月3日 上午10:35

相关推荐

  • python函数的概念与作用 python是一门强大而灵活的编程语言,它提供了许多功能强大的工具,其中函数是其重要组成部分之一。函数可看作是一段可重复使用的代码块,它将一系列相关的...

    python中文网 2023年8月3日
  • 删除文件python(删除文件说我没有权限)

    介绍 在python编程中,删除文件是一项常见的任务。删除文件是指从计算机的文件系统中将文件永久性地移除。python提供了多种方法来删除文件,这些方法可以根据需求选择适当的方式。...

    python中文网 2023年8月5日
  • python中的os模块和mkdirs函数 os模块是python的一个标准库,用于与操作系统进行交互。在os模块中,有一个非常常用且有用的函数,即mkdirs函数。这个函数可以递...

    python中文网 2023年8月3日
  • 迭代器(iterator)的概念 在python中,迭代器是一种对象,它可以用于遍历数据集合,比如列表、元组、字典等。迭代器提供了一种顺序访问元素的方式,可以在遍历过程中实现对元素...

    python中文网 2023年8月3日
  • python处理文本 python是一种强大的编程语言,广泛应用于文本处理领域。无论是从文件中读取文本、处理字符串、还是进行文本分析和挖掘,python都提供了丰富的库和工具。本文...

    python中文网 2023年8月5日
  • 第一段:介绍python web 开发框架 python 是一种简洁而强大的编程语言,拥有丰富的第三方库,其中包括了各种 web 开发框架。这些框架提供了各种各样的功能和工具,使得...

    python中文网 2023年8月3日
  • 什么是redis持久化 redis是一个开源的高性能键值对存储系统,常用于构建缓存、消息队列和实时统计等应用场景。redis提供多种持久化方式,可以将内存中的数据保存到硬盘上,以保...

    python中文网 2023年8月5日
  • python的映射类型 python是一种强大的编程语言,它提供了多种映射类型,用于存储键值对的数据结构。映射类型允许我们使用键来访问值,这在处理复杂的数据集时非常有用。本文将介绍...

    python中文网 2023年8月5日
  • 使用sys.argv获取命令行参数 在python中,我们可以使用sys模块的argv属性来获取命令行参数。argv是一个包含命令行参数的列表,其中第一个元素是脚本的名称,后续的元...

    python中文网 2023年8月5日
  • python中获取键盘输入的函数 在python编程中,我们经常需要从键盘获取用户的输入。python提供了一些函数来实现这个功能,下面将介绍三个常用的函数。 input函数 in...

    python中文网 2023年8月3日
网站地图